In an eight race dinghy series held Saturday and Sunday on the Charles, the University sailors placed second in a field of eight colleges. M.I.T. topped the field with 93.5 points, 8.5 points ahead of the Crimson. Ralph Lawson, Jr. '38, George R. Poor '37, James A. Rousmaniere '40, and Harry G. Thorndike '38 raced on the University team.
